Apache fineract tutorial.
Fineract 1.
Apache fineract tutorial. All design decisions should follow these principles: Keep it simple, stupid. 9 which was official Live at: https://demo. Understanding Cumulative and Progressive Loan Schedule Types in Apache Fineract® One of the critical components of any loan management system, including Apache Fineract®, is its ability… Welcome to our curated playlist of quick demos, where we dive into the powerful features and solutions offered by Apache Fineract. com/apache/fineract Jun 16, 2025 · Configuring Apache Fineract Properly: A Practical Guide. apache. 1 This video is one of a series of videos on the mifos core banking application helping users get started with Mifos Sep 14, 2019 · How to run fineract-cn public Docker images Running with Docker Compose Docker-compose scripts for conveniently running a set of fineract Cloud Native micro services are available here. Enable Fineract uses 2 databases: mariadb and cassandra. The build system is designed to handle both development workflows and production deployments. 96K subscribers Subscribed Jun 16, 2025 · I stumbled upon Apache Fineract the way many developers discover powerful open source tech while trying to solve a specific, real world problem. Make it sustainable. Jun 17, 2025 · Apache Fineract is a powerful, open-source core banking platform trusted by fintechs, credit unions, and microfinance institutions around the world. As several of the micro-services use these databases they have to run before starting the micro-services. 17 cassandra:3. Mar 11, 2019 · Apache Fineract has support for hosting multiple tenants so we use two database instances to start with: mifosplatform-tenants: which is responsible for persisting the tenant information which is used when deciding what schema each incoming request in the platform should route to. Sep 13, 2025 · Build System Architecture Apache Fineract uses a sophisticated multi-module Gradle build system that supports multiple database backends, comprehensive testing, and automated quality assurance. Apache Fineract is open source software for financial services. This site is intended to share my knowledge about Apache Fineract® and to help newcomers to onboard with Apache Fineract® more easily. Running individual images There are public repositories in DockerHub for fineract-cn:. Make it to last. Make sure you are logged in and on the main dashboard of mobile fineract, See Picture. All of the software is fully open source licensed under permissive licenses but the licenses and contribution guidelines differ between the various projects. It explains the deployment architecture, configuration management, and operational procedures for running Fineract in containerized environments with various database backends. This is important, because branch names show up in the merge commits that result from accepting pull requests and should be as expressive and concise as possible. Jun 3, 2024 · Take Your First Steps: https://cwiki. Furthermore eureka (service registry) and activemq (messaging bus) are needed as global services. 0 Those are the core containers Hands on demonstration of Mifos X accounting module How-To Edit Customer Details 1. There are also Postman scripts available to provision the micro services after one has started them. Nov 18, 2016 · Use short branch names Branches used when submitting pull requests should preferably be named according to issues prefixed FINERACT followed by a dash and the issue number, e. 13. 1 mysql:5. g. Make it for a reason. It's useful for developers interested in learning the codebase - how the microservices function, comparing and contrasting different microservices and saves time you could waste switching across various IntelliJ IDEA windows. It provides a comprehensive suite of functionalities for managing loans, savings, and client relationships, while also ensuring scalability, security, and adaptability through API integrations and You will notice that the source code for Mifos and Apache Fineract is spread out across multiple repositories and issue trackers under both the Mifos Initiative and Apache Software Foundation infrastructure. Downtime is key to productivity. Pull the following docker containers: rmohr/activemq:5. com Apache Fineract is an open source platform for financial services. Key Concepts In Apache Fineract CN Mifos Initiative 1. 'FINERACT-1234'. Fineract provides a reliable, robust, and affordable solution for Fintech, traditional financial institutions, and service providers to offer better financial services to the billions of underserved. The Apache Fineract® community welcomes contributors who want to support the Fineract® technology. Our community builds everything from this website, to the Fineract® code to documentation and best practices information. Traditionally, it uses PostgreSQL or MySQL for Sep 13, 2025 · This document covers the containerization and Docker deployment aspects of Apache Fineract, including image building, multi-architecture support, publishing workflows, and development environment setu Sep 14, 2023 · Introduction Apache Fineract (simply “Fineract”) is built around a multitenant, service oriented, and tiered architecture, and can be deployed in a SaaS (Software as a Service) model or on-premises. 9 New features and improvementsThis video highlights in details the new features and improvements now available in Fineract 1. Fineract® Academy This is an unofficial site where I will share articles about the Apache Fineract®. Whether you’re managing microfinance or large-sca May 12, 2019 · This tutorial walks you through importing Fineract CN microservices into a single instance of IntelliJ IDEA. 2 netflixoss/eureka:1. 7. It is secure, multi-tenanted, and reliable software. I stumbled upon Apache Fineract the way many developers discover powerful open source tech while trying to solve a specific, real world problem. If you’ve ever thought about how microfinance apps, digital lending platforms manage savings, loans, repayments, and customer accounts behind the scenes, there’s a good chance you were standing on the shoulders of systems like Fineract even if you Instructions for pulling the sources, building and starting Apache Fineract CN. Fineract is extensible enough to support any Apache Fineract® is a highly customizable core banking platform designed to address the specific needs of microfinance institutions (MFIs), cooperatives, and other financial service providers. At a high level, the back-end Fineract 1. dev/fineract-provider/swagger-ui Docker and Kubernetes Deployment Relevant source files This document covers containerized deployment options for Apache Fineract using Docker and Kubernetes. This guide assumes that default OS is Debian/Ubuntu flavours of Linux with some adjustments for developers using MacOS. org/confluence/display/FINERACT/Take+Your+First+Steps Installing / building Fineract: https://github. It's not art. Apache Fineract supports front-end interface on offline mobile or PC. Fineract is a modern platform with a modular service-oriented architecture which provides the core functionality needed for financial inclusion. Fineract platform is actually being used worldwide in 50 countries by more than 1000 institutions that take advantage of this efficient, modern, and cost-effective open-source alternative, to Jun 15, 2022 · Apache Fineract can be deployed in any environment like cloud or on-premise. 3. See full list on github. fineract. In this quick demo, we walk you through the intuitive process of configuring a loan product using Fineract. Steps Database (s): Apache Fineract® is supporting multiple database engines Postgres (preferred): Pull Docker image and start the container: docker run --name postgres -e POSTGRES_PASSWORD=postgres -p 5432:5432 -d postgres Fineract Subscribed 6 783 views 5 years ago Apache - Fineract - 2019 - Visualization Generated using:more Mar 11, 2019 · Apache Fineract has support for hosting multiple tenants so we use two database instances to start with: mifosplatform-tenants: which is responsible for persisting the tenant information which is used when deciding what schema each incoming request in the platform should route to. rlf z67edfca efzvms iri tc5co4h3 bsv 9kw0 mfju yzlm cg9